Light, Texture, and Layers: The Ultimate Trio
The three that constitute a vintage living room revival in the modern world are:
• Vintage curtains for the living room of sheer material to filter sunlight, to facilitate soothing daylight energy.
• Vintage floor lamps in the living room that provide artistic lighting and a balance of height.
• Comfortable living room furniture of the vintage style with a mix of tone-on-tone and color harmony.
Wear over-layers — fabric bases made of cotton with fabric layers that are printed linen, and add a layer of texture. Furnish it with old-fashioned living room chairs with a woven back or velvet fabric, and hold it all down with plain rugs and plush pillow covers.

Q2. Does linen improve with age?
Ans. Yes, the quality linen is getting soft and relaxed with time.
Q3. What is the difference between premium and regular linen?
Ans. It possesses an enhanced fiber strength, smoother texture, and increased life.
